WHAT HAPPENED? West Ham want an experienced centre-back to join in the January transfer window and have identified Maguire as a loan target, according to the Mirror. Man Utd are ready to let Maguire leave for a "considerable loss" on the £80 million ($98m) they spent on him in 2019, the reports states, and they could loan out the defender now before selling him over the summer.
THE BIGGER PICTURE: West Ham are bracing for the exit of Craig Dawson, and Maguire fits their criteria for a potential replacement. The recent emergence of left-back Luke Shaw as a potential fill-in option at centre-back has further eroded Erik ten Hag's need for the England international this season.
